2016-12-03 6 views
2

Firebaseを調べています。私はFirebus AuthをGoogleサインインを使って設定しました。ローカルサーバーから実行している間は、ローカルで完全に動作します。私はgithubページにプッシュしようとしましたが、認証部分が機能しませんでした。私はsigninWithRedirect()を使用しましたが、以下のコードを提供しました。リクエストの結果は、常にuser:nullを持つオブジェクトで、about:blankにリダイレクトされます。誰かが私を助けてくれました、おかげです。Web用Googleログインを使用しているFirebase認証は動作しません

var provider = new firebase.auth.GoogleAuthProvider(); 
    firebase.auth().signInWithRedirect(provider); 
    firebase.auth().getRedirectResult().then(function(result) { 
    var token = result.credential.accessToken; 
    currentUser = result.user; 
    console.log(token); 
    }); 

答えて

2

私はここでも同じ問題があります。これは、この操作を実行するためにドメインを承認しなかったために起こります。 Firebaseコンソールで、Authセクションを開きます。 [ログイン方法]タブで、ドメインを[OAuthリダイレクトドメイン]リストに追加します。

関連する問題